Chase Preuninger wrote:
> I was just thinking that mabie it would be cool to write my own layout
> manager.  What kinds of ideas do u guys have for it?
First idea: Don't.  See if what you want to do is possible with existing 
layout managers.  I've tried to write LMs myself, and found it a 
difficult task.

Second idea: Look at existing implementations, and try to recreate them. 
That will give you a good idea of the complexities of implementing them.
